GetStatistics

Returns the following statistics for the service:

[Statistics]

ServiceDuration The number of seconds the service has been running.
10SecondResponseAverage The average service response time (in milliseconds) measured over the last 10 seconds.
10SecondRequestsPerSecond The number of requests to the service per second within the last 10 seconds.
10SecondRequests The number of requests to the service in the last 60 seconds.
60SecondResponseAverage The average service response time (in milliseconds) measured over the last 60 seconds.
60SecondRequestsPerSecond The number of requests to the service per second within the last 60 seconds.
60SecondPeakRequestsPerSecond The highest number of requests to the service over any 60 second period.
60SecondRequests The number of requests to the service in the last 60 seconds.
1HourResponseAverage The average service response time (in milliseconds) measured over the last hour.
1HourRequestsPerSecond The number of requests to the service per second within the last hour.
1HourPeakRequestsPerSecond The highest number of requests to the service over any 1 hour period.
1HourRequests The number of requests to the service in the last hour.
24HourResponseAverage The average service response time (in milliseconds) measured over the last 24 hours.
24HourRequestsPerSecond The number of requests to the service per second within the last 24 hours.
24HourPeakRequestsPerSecond The highest number of requests to the service over any 24 hour period.
24HourRequests The number of requests to the service in the last 24 hours.
RecentResponseAverage The average service response time (in milliseconds) from the time the last 10 second period finished to the current time.
RecentRequestsPerSecond The number of requests to the service per second from the time the last 10 second period finished to the current time.
RecentPeakRequestsPerSecond The highest number of requests to the service from the time the last 10 second period finished to the current time.
RecentRequests The number of requests to the service from the time the last 10 second period finished to the current time.
TotalRequests The total number of requests that were made to the service.


[Index]

ConnectionsTotal The number of socket connections to the index port.
ConnectionsUnauthorized The number of index commands that IDOL server received from unauthorized clients.
CommandsRejectedPaused The number of commands that were rejected because the service was paused.
CommandsRejectedDiskFull The number of commands that were rejected because the disk was full.
CommandsRejectedInvalidIndexCode The number of commands that were rejected because their index code was invalid.
CommandsDREADD The number of DREADD commands that were executed.
CommandsDREADDDATA The number of DREADDDATA commands that were executed.
CommandsDREREPLACE The number of DREREPLACE commands that were executed.
CommandsDREDELETEREF The number of DREDELETEREF commands that were executed.
CommandsDREDELETEDOC The number of DREDELETEDOC commands that were executed.
CommandsDRECOMPACT The number of DRECOMPACT commands that were executed.
CommandsDREEXPIRE The number of DREEXPIRE commands that were executed.
CommandsDREBACKUP The number of DREBACKUP commands that were executed.
CommandsDRESYNC The number of DRESYNC commands that were executed.
ReplacedReindex The number of documents that were re-indexed because an ACLType or Index field had changed.
ReplacedDocsTotal The number of documents that have been replaced.
InvalidDatabaseDocs The number of documents that could not be indexed because their database was invalid.
CommandsRejectedInvalidCommand The number of commands that were rejected because they were invalid.
CommandsRejectedTruncatedData The number of DREADDDATA commands that were rejected because their data termination was incorrect.
CommandsSuccessfullyProcessed The number of successfully executed index commands.
CommandsWithANondiskComponent The number of commands that don't have data stored on disk.


[QUERIES]

TruncatedQueries The number of queries that timed out.


[GLOBAL]

DOCUMENTS The total number of documents that this IDOL server contains.
SECTIONS The number of document sections that this IDOL server contains.
DOCUMENTSLOTS The total number of document sections that the IDOL server contains including document sections that have been deleted.


[DATABASES]

NUMDBS The total number of databases including empty databases and databases that have been deleted.
N The number of the corresponding database.
ACTIVEDATABASES The number of active databases (databases that are empty or contain data).


[DatabaseName]

DOCUMENTS The number of documents that this database contains.
SECTIONS The number of document sections that this database contains.


[Tasks]

Number The number of tasks set up in the configuration file.
StartTask The first task that is performed.
IndexCommands The number of index commands that have been processed (the number displayed includes any index command that is currently being processed).
Documents The number of documents that have been processed (the number displayed includes any document that is currently being processed).
DocumentSuccesses The number of documents that have been processed successfully.
DocumentFailures The number of times that document processing has failed.
Sections The number of document sections processed.


[TaskName]

Requests The number of requests sent to a specific task.
Successes The number of requests processed successfully by a specific task.
Failures The number of request-processing failures for a specific task.


[Users]

MaxUsers The maximum number of users that can be set up for this service.
Users The number of users that has been set up for this service.
Roles The user roles that the service comprises.
Example

http://12.3.4.56:40050/action=GetStatistics

This command uses port 40050 to request the service's statistical information.

Parameter Description Required
     
Comments